Michelle Visage ('RuPaul's Drag Race') proudly declares the show 'the biggest platform in the world for drag and for queer performers.' The original series has won 29 Emmys, including five for Best Competition Program and eight for host RuPaul Charles as Best Reality Host. Gold Derby editor Rob Licuria hosts this webchat.
